Keep in mind that when those kits first came out, Vipers(particularly the new GTS's) were still selling for almost $100K. Like a Ferrari or Lambo kit car, it was meant to give people the Viper look without the Viper price. While obviously a fake to us, 99% of the public would never notice that it's not a real Viper. Most Cobra kits look terrible too, but most people don't notice because they've never seen a real one up close and don't know what they're supposed to look like.
